Complete guide to Hartlepool

Things to do in Hartlepool

Discover the best of Hartlepool — top attractions, local food, transport tips, budget advice, and currency essentials. Plan your perfect Hartlepool trip today.

  • Must visit

National Museum of the Royal Navy Hartlepool

A living-history museum with recreated waterfront scenes, costumed interpreters and the full-sized warship HMS Trincomalee.

  • Recommended

HMS Trincomalee

A naval museum ship at Hartlepool’s historic quay, offering insight into life aboard a 19th-century Royal Navy frigate.

  • Recommended

Heugh Battery Museum

A local military museum in a coastal battery, featuring artillery, wartime artefacts and stories of Hartlepool’s bombardment.

Hartlepool is generally cheaper than larger UK city breaks, with modest hotel rates, affordable meals and low local transport costs for visitors.

Average meal costs

Budget
£8-12 for fast food or a basic meal.
Mid-range
£15-25 per person for a restaurant meal.
Fine dining
£40+ per person for upscale dining.
Coffee
£2.50-4 for a coffee.

Tipping culture

Tipping is optional. In restaurants, 10-12.5% is polite if service is not included. Round up taxi fares if helpful. Cafes usually do not expect tips, but small change is appreciated.
